Injections may help to soften the appearance of keloid or hypertrophic scars. 5-fluorouracil (5-FU) or … WebResearchers discovered the molecular pathway for scar tissue formation around medical implants. Blocking the pathway in animal models prevented scar tissue from forming around several implanted materials. A therapy targeting this pathway might prevent scar tissue around medical device implants in people.

WebAbdominal adhesions are bands of scar-like tissue that form inside your abdomen. The bands form between two or more organs or between organs and the abdominal wall. Normally, the surfaces of organs and your abdominal wall do not stick together when you move. However, abdominal adhesions may cause these surfaces to become adherent, or … WebFeb 5, 2024 · Extracorporeal Shockwave Therapy (ESWT) is a treatment that uses high-energy pressure waves to break down scar tissue fibrosis so that new, organized fibers can replace it; abrasion and congestion are reduced, and movement and strength are improved.
